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
58877794 47291710981 52773286 5358
9855951202 671
9855951202 671
3694753 4457097 927968
All about undefined
Interested in learning more?
9855951202 671
3694753 4457097 927968
See more
625158 4642051417
0891786 60524309 501367174 307
See more
880798 41899418800 26
144758 2886232 7885
See more